Stephen W. Jones

October 8, 1951 — June 15, 2018

Stephen W. Jones transitioned to his Heavenly home on June 15, 2018. He was born in Akron, Ohio on October 8, 1951 to Doston B. Jones, Sr. and Stella R. Jones. The third of five children, Stephen grew up in Goodyear Heights, graduated from Hower Vocational High School through their drafting/engineering program and obtained an Associate Degree in business from Buckeye College. He also served in the Army, was a member of the funk/jazz band "Toejam", and played guitar for many years at The House of the Lord.

Stephen was preceded in death by his dad, Doston B. Jones, Sr.; brother, Keith Jones; and sister, Gail Fitzgerald.

Steve accepted Christ as a young man and genuinely loved and worshipped Him by rising at 4am every morning to pray and study the Word of God. He was the facilitator of Bible study every Saturday at his parent's home for many years. He loved to speak of the things of God and wanted his very life to reek of the presence of God. In a culture of confusion he wanted the clarity of the Truth to invade the beings of his children. He was a member of Day Spring Family Church in North Canton where he served for many years. Besides the Lord and his family, Steve loved the guitar. After receiving a Christmas gift from his parents when he was 12, he could always be found "chilling" with his beloved guitar and driving the rest of the household insane with playing a particular song over & over again until he got it. Later, his love of music would lead him to compose many songs of his love of his Lord. It was all consuming and he so looked forward to retirement from Community Support Services, where he was employed for 15 years, so that he could concentrate on his music.

But illness overtook him as he retired and he prayed for a healing miracle. And now he is truly healed in the presence of his beloved Lord and Savior, Jesus the Christ.
